Context
In this hadith, the Prophet Muhammad (ﷺ) observes a man wearing a brass ring and questions its purpose. He advises the man to remove it, indicating that such items do not provide any benefit and may even lead to harm. This reflects the Prophet's concern for the well-being of his followers.
